RHSA-2023:1584: Important: kernel-rt security and bug fix update
The kernel-rt packages provide the Real Time Linux Kernel, which enables fine-tuning for systems with extremely high determinism requirements.Security Fix(es): kernel: stack overflow in doprocdointvec and procskipspaces (CVE-2022-4378) ALSA: pcm: Move rwsem lock inside sndctlelemread to prevent UAF (CVE-2023-0266) kernel: FUSE filesystem low-privileged user privileges escalation (CVE-2023-0386) kernel: net: CPU soft lockup in TC mirred egress-to-ingress action (CVE-2022-4269) For more details about the security issue(s), including the impact, a CVSS score, acknowledgments, and other related information, refer to the CVE page(s) listed in the References section.Bug Fix(es): Lazy irqwork does not raise softirq on PREEMPTRT [rhel-8] (BZ#2172163) The latest RHEL 8.7.z3 kernel changes need to be merged into the RT source tree to keep source parity between the two kernels. (BZ#2172278)

What is the severity of RHSA-2023:1584?
The severity of RHSA-2023:1584 is classified as important.
How do I fix RHSA-2023:1584?
To fix RHSA-2023:1584, update to the kernel-rt package version 4.18.0-425.19.2.rt7.230.el8_7.
What vulnerabilities are addressed in RHSA-2023:1584?
RHSA-2023:1584 addresses a stack overflow vulnerability in do_proc_dointvec and proc_skip_spaces (CVE-2022-4378).
Which systems are affected by RHSA-2023:1584?
RHSA-2023:1584 affects systems running kernel-rt versions prior to 4.18.0-425.19.2.rt7.230.el8_7.
